Nailsea won the toss and elected to bat. Nailsea kept up a good run rate throughout and again with some poor bowling from Blagdon (35 extras), were 144 for 3 from 20 overs.

With a high score to chase Blagdon lost our fist 5 wickets for only 14 runs, but with good batting from Angus Yard (23) and Tom Coles (35 not out) managed a respectable score of 120 from 20 overs for 7 wickets.
